#e6a2d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6a2d4 is composed of 90.2% red, 63.5%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.6% magenta, 7.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 315.9 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 76.9%. #e6a2d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d45a9.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e6a2d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f040c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6a2d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c2c5 is the less saturated color, while #fd8bdf is the most saturated one.
